HMHS Britannic Launched at Harland and Wolff Shipyard, Belfast February 26, 1914
HMHSΒ Britannic, sister to the RMSΒ Titanic, is launched at Harland and Wolff shipyard in Belfast. Massacre of Phocaea: Ottoman Ethnic Cleansing of Greeks, June 12, 1914
Massacre of Phocaea: Turkish irregulars slaughter 50 to 100 Greeks and expel thousands of others in an ethnic cleansing operation in the Ottoman Empire. Karluk Sinks in Arctic Ice, Canadian Expedition Flagship, January 11, 1914
The Karluk, flagship of the Canadian Arctic Expedition, sinks after being crushed by ice. Australia Invades German New Guinea, Wins Battle of Bita Paka, September 11, 1914
World War I: Australia invades German New Guinea, defeating a German contingent at the Battle of Bita Paka. Joensuu City Hall Inaugurated by Eliel Saarinen, November 14, 1914
The Joensuu City Hall, designed by Eliel Saarinen, was inaugurated in Joensuu, Finland.
